How to fill out request for proposal

How to fill out REQUEST FOR PROPOSAL
01
Start with a title page that includes the title 'Request for Proposal' and the project name.
02
Provide a table of contents for easy navigation of the document.
03
Write an introduction that outlines the purpose of the proposal and the desired outcomes.
04
Define the project scope, including detailed specifications and requirements.
05
Outline the criteria for selection, including evaluation metrics and important deadlines.
06
Include terms and conditions that bidders must agree to, including payment schedules.
07
Provide instructions for submission, including where and how to submit proposals.
08
Include contact information for any questions during the proposal period.
09
Specify a timeline for the entire process, from proposal submission to the decision date.

What is REQUEST FOR PROPOSAL?
A Request for Proposal (RFP) is a document issued by an organization to solicit proposals from potential vendors or service providers to fulfill a specific need or project.
Who is required to file REQUEST FOR PROPOSAL?
Organizations that need to procure goods or services, particularly government agencies and certain businesses, are typically required to issue an RFP to ensure transparency and competitive bidding.
How to fill out REQUEST FOR PROPOSAL?
To fill out an RFP, one must include detailed information about the project requirements, submission guidelines, evaluation criteria, timelines, and any relevant terms and conditions.
What is the purpose of REQUEST FOR PROPOSAL?
The purpose of an RFP is to provide a structured process for vendors to submit their proposals and for organizations to evaluate and choose the best solution for their needs.
What information must be reported on REQUEST FOR PROPOSAL?
An RFP must report information such as project objectives, budget constraints, deadlines, proposal evaluation criteria, and specific requirements that vendors must meet.
